Here are a few important tips for you to consider while working on your project: Inspiration If you have trouble coming up with concepts for your piece, try going on an open-ended inspiration search. Look for visuals, stories, and ideas that excite you and see how you can relate them back to the concepts you're developing.

Christina Chung is an accomplished illustrator based in Brooklyn, New York. With an impressive client list that includes Lucasfilm, The New York Times, and Dark Horse Comics, Christina's work is recognized for its ability to visually solve complex problems through compelling illustrations. Her expertise lies in interpreting diverse topics into captivating visuals, and she is known for her use of metaphors, symbolism, and striking color palettes.
